Introduction to Staub Cookware

Staub is a French cookware manufacturer that has been in operation since 1974. The company is renowned for its cast iron and ceramic cookware, which is designed to provide excellent heat retention, distribution, and durability. Staub’s products are a favorite among professional chefs and home cooks alike, thanks to their exceptional performance, versatile design, and attractive appearance. From Dutch ovens to fry pans, Staub’s cookware collection is comprehensive, catering to a wide range of cooking needs and preferences.

What is Staub cookware and what makes it unique?

Staub cookware is a brand of high-end cookware that originated in France in 1974. The company is known for producing high-quality, cast-iron cookware that is both functional and beautiful. Staub cookware is unique in that it is made from heavy-gauge cast iron, which provides excellent heat retention and distribution. The cookware is also coated with a layer of vibrant, colorful enamel that not only adds to its aesthetic appeal but also makes it resistant to rust and chipping.

One of the key features that sets Staub cookware apart from other brands is its attention to detail and commitment to quality. Each piece of Staub cookware is carefully crafted to ensure that it meets the company’s high standards. The cookware is designed to be durable and long-lasting, with a heavy, solid feel that inspires confidence in the kitchen. Whether you’re a professional chef or a home cook, Staub cookware is designed to provide years of faithful service, making it a worthwhile investment for anyone who loves to cook.

How does Staub cookware perform in terms of heat retention and distribution?

Staub cookware is renowned for its exceptional heat retention and distribution capabilities. The heavy-gauge cast iron used in Staub cookware allows it to absorb and retain heat evenly, ensuring that your food is cooked consistently and thoroughly. This means that you can achieve perfect doneness, whether you’re searing meat, cooking vegetables, or simmering sauces. The cast iron also allows for excellent heat diffusion, eliminating hotspots and ensuring that your food is cooked uniformly.

In addition to its heat retention and distribution capabilities, Staub cookware is also highly versatile. It can be used on a variety of heat sources, including gas, electric, and induction stoves, as well as in the oven. The cookware can withstand extremely high temperatures, making it ideal for tasks like searing meat or cooking at high heat. The enamel coating also ensures that the cookware is easy to clean and maintain, making it a practical choice for busy home cooks and professional chefs alike.
